Step back in time at the Búnquer de la Platja de l'Olla, a haunting relic of Altea's Civil War history. Nestled between the golden sands of L'Olla and Cap Negret, this well-preserved machine gun battery whispers tales of resilience and conflict. Feel the weight of history as you explore its rugged walls and strategic vantage points. A must-visit for history buffs and curious travelers alike!

The Altea bunkers were built around 1937, during the Civil War. Known as machine gun nests or concrete casemates, they are a total of eight bunkers along the coastline of Altea and El Albir. Currently, only the Olla bunker and the Cap Negret bunker remain standing, in very good condition due to restoration but without access.
